Overview

M2-BFs (Bioactive Factors produced by M2 macrophages) is an experimental biologic therapy consisting of the secretome derived from M2-polarized macrophages. Developed by the Russian Academy of Sciences, the treatment involves the intranasal administration of a complex mixture of bioactive factors, including cytokines, chemokines, growth factors, neuropeptides, and microvesicles. The rationale for M2-BFs is based on the anti-inflammatory and neurorestorative properties of M2 macrophages, which contrast with the pro-inflammatory and neurotoxic effects of M1 macrophages. By utilizing nose-to-brain transport, the therapy aims to deliver these factors directly to the central nervous system to inhibit neuroinflammation, protect neurons from apoptosis, and stimulate neurogenesis, axonal remyelination, and synaptogenesis. Clinical investigations have focused on its potential to improve cognitive and motor functions in patients with organic brain syndrome and to enhance speech development in children with developmental dysphasia.
